Well after speaking to the owner
- the car is only 3/4 prepped so needs finishing.
- it needs a re spray
- the front light is missing
- interior has got mould so needs a proffessional valete
- it has a lumen ignition? But he was going to convert it to points so there must be a reason why
- it needs new tyres all round
- the front windscreen has water behind the laminate
- the electric windows and central locking need looking into as well so this could be a pain in the backside
- then there is also getting the car back to someone's home which is costly also
